Copyright © 2026 miami.yabsta.com All Right Reserved
powered by
Main Office 3090 SW 37 Ave. Miami, FL, United States
3901 NW 79th Ave. Doral, FL, United States, 33166
4200 SW 8th St. Miami, FL, United States, 33134
8950 North Kendall Drv., Second Floor Miami, FL, United States, 33176
1775 NW 60th St. Miami, FL, United States, 33142
900 71st St. Miami Beach, FL, United States, 33141
2460 SW 137th Ave. Miami, FL, United States, 33175
8585 SW 72nd St., Suite 101 Miami, FL, United States, 33143-3753
613 E 49th St. Hialeah, FL, United States, 33013
1092 Galiano St. Coral Gables, FL, United States, 33134-3304